P15PS01490 SOW for Option Buy Shiloh NMP Synopsis Soliciatation Contract Clauses Commercial Statement of Work Vicksburg Cannons This is a combined synopsis/solicitation for commercial items prepared in accordance with the format in Subpart 12.6, as supplemented with additional information included in this notice. This announcement constitutes the only solicitation; quotes are being requested and a written solicitation will not be issued. The National Park Service is seeking a contractor capable of providing all labor, supplies, materials and equipment for the manufacture of the specified items within this solicitation. See attached Scope of Work for additional details. FOB: Destination for delivery to Vicksburg National Military Park, Vicksburg, MS and an Option Buy, Subject to Availability of Funding for delivery to Shiloh National Military Park, Shiloh, TN. Magnitude of this project is $250,000 to $300,000 (not including the Option Buy). Procurement is being conducted as a total Small Business Set-Aside. The applicable NAICS code for this project is 339999 with a size standard of 500 employees. In addition the clause at 52.212-5; Contract Terms and Conditions - Commercial Items applies to this solicitation. Specifically, the following clauses cited are applicable: FAR 52.232.33 Payment by Electronic Funds Transfer- SAM Registration. PRICE SHALL INCLUDE FOB DESTINATION CHARGES. The solicitation will be issued as a Request for Quote (RFQ) under the solicitation number P15PS01490. Award will be made to a single or multiple contractors based on the best interest of the government. Individual Park requirements will not be separated in the case of multiple awards. The Government may elect to award a single delivery order contract or task order contract or to award multiple delivery order contracts or task order contracts for the same or similar supplies or services to two or more sources under this solicitation. In addition to other factors, bids will be evaluated on the basis of advantages and disadvantages to the Government that might result from making more than one award (multiple awards). It is assumed, for the purpose of evaluating bids that $500 would be the administrative cost to the Government for issuing and administering each contract awarded under this solicitation, and individual awards will be for the items or combinations of items that result in the lowest aggregate cost to the Government, including the assumed administrative costs. Award will be based on the best value to the government. All responsible sources may submit a quote, which will be considered by the Government.
